My wife and I, prompted by our addiction to the TV series ‘Big Little Lies’, recently reached out to a handful of wineries in the Monterey, Central Coast region of California. We received some selections that provide a look into why this region is such a destination for wine. The Monterey Bay’s coastal influence allows for warm days and cool nights, providing the optimal conditions for the grapes to ripen with perfect balance of sugars and acidity. I have always been a fan of the Chardonnay, Cabernet and the very lively Sauvignon Blanc of this region- but the Pinot Noir is world class. It’s polished and pretty with impeccable balance, definitely a change from the clunky, candied, overdone styles coming from other parts of Northern California. If you want to experience what pure, un-manipulated, artisanal wines taste like, check out the below producers. Remember, great handcrafted wines are not cheap, but they’re very memorable.
